The video tutorial explains how to solve for the variable Y in an equation. It begins by discussing the need to isolate Y and remove it from the denominator. The instructor then applies the distributive property to simplify the equation and moves terms to one side. Factoring is used to further isolate Y, and the process concludes with the final steps to solve for Y. The tutorial emphasizes understanding the properties of equations and the importance of logical steps in solving for variables.
